Enzyme-Linked Immunosorbent Assays (ELISAs), a type of biochemical test used to determine the presence and concentration of particular proteins or antigens in a sample, are carried out using an ELISA Processor.
The handling of samples, incubation, washing, detection, and data analysis are all automated by the ELISA Processor.
In comparison to manual approaches, this makes the ELISA process more effective, reliable, and accurate. For tasks including illness diagnosis, vaccination efficacy testing, and protein quantification, ELISA Processors are frequently employed in the medical and scientific industries.

The fully automated BIOBASE 1000 ELISA processors are two-plate ELISA processing systems that can perform all sample, incubation, washing, and data analysis tasks automatically. For your IVD ELISA experiments, it provides a total solution.
A stable incubation unit, high-precision pipetting unit, efficient washers, and photometer unit are all included in the system.
The most recent ELISA processor, the APE ELITE, can control 10 techniques simultaneously with 4 microplates operating at various temperatures.
It comes with a sliding barcode reader and also has a microplate shaker. The instrument may be used right out of the box without any pre-adjustments or calibrations because of its user-friendly design in both the software and hardware.
